👍 Climate Overview
July is a good time to visit El Calafate & Patagonia. Expect cold weather with temperatures around 4°C during the day. With only around 8 hours of daylight, plan outdoor activities earlier in the day. Being off-peak, you'll find better deals and fewer crowds.

El Calafate & Patagonia Weather by Month
| Month | Avg High | Avg Low | Rain | Sunshine | Humidity | UV Index | Crowds | Condition |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 19°C | 9°C | 12d (50mm) | 12.9h | 57% Moderate | 9.6 Very High | | Excellent |
| Feb | 18°C | 9°C | 11d (47mm) | 11.5h | 59% Moderate | 8.1 Very High | | Excellent |
| Mar | 15°C | 7°C | 14d (73mm) | 9.5h | 67% Humid | 5.4 High | | Excellent |
| Apr | 12°C | 4°C | 13d (63mm) | 7.5h | 76% Humid | 3.3 Moderate | | Wet |
| May | 8°C | 2°C | 12d (54mm) | 5.2h | 83% Very Humid | 1.7 Low | | Good |
| Jun | 4°C | 0°C | 11d (54mm) | 4.1h | 87% Very Humid | 1.2 Low | | Good |
| Jul Current | 4°C | -2°C | 9d (71mm) | 4.8h | 85% Very Humid | 1.5 Low | | Good |
| Aug | 6°C | 0°C | 11d (63mm) | 6.5h | 81% Very Humid | 2.8 Moderate | | Good |
| Sep | 9°C | 1°C | 10d (54mm) | 9.4h | 75% Humid | 5.2 High | | Good |
| Oct | 12°C | 3°C | 12d (74mm) | 11.7h | 68% Humid | 7.9 Very High | | Excellent |
| Nov | 15°C | 6°C | 11d (49mm) | 12.9h | 61% Moderate | 10 Very High | | Excellent |
| Dec | 17°C | 8°C | 10d (43mm) | 13.3h | 55% Moderate | 10.4 Extreme | | Excellent |

What to Pack for July
Full winter gear is a must — insulated coat, thermal base layers, warm hat, gloves, and waterproof boots. Protect exposed skin from the cold. Pack a compact umbrella or light rain jacket for occasional showers.
